Top Solar Installers in Tracy: Just How to Select the Right Solar Setup Company Near You

If you reside in Tracy, you do not require a sales pitch to understand why solar gets attention right here. Long, intense summer seasons, high air conditioning loads, and energy expenses that can turn hard from one period to the next make roof solar a sensible conversation, not simply a lifestyle one. The real obstacle is not choosing whether solar deserves discovering. It is figuring out which professional can make and mount a system that actually carries out the way it ought to for your home, your roof covering, and your budget. That distinction matters more than many homeowners realize. Two quotes can look similar theoretically and cause extremely different results after setup. One firm might hang around analyzing roofing positioning, panel design, inverter technique, attic room warm, and your future electrical energy usage. Another may intermingle a common proposal with eye-catching funding and really little focus to exactly how the system will certainly age in real problems. Over 20 or 25 years, that distinction can show up in production, maintenance headaches, warranty assistance, and the easy day to day experience of owning the system. For anyone looking for solar installers Tracy, or typing solar installment companies near me right into an internet browser and trying to separate major experts from hostile sales operations, it assists to know what to search for before the initial contract turns up in your inbox. Why Tracy house owners require a more careful testing process Tracy beings in a component of The golden state where solar typically makes user-friendly sense, however local conditions still form the top quality of the end result. Summertime heat is no little aspect. Panels produce plenty of power in intense weather condition, however high roofing system temperatures can impact efficiency. That does not mean solar performs poorly in hot climates. It suggests the details of system design matter. A great installer make up warm, roofing air flow, panel spacing, and tools selection as opposed to thinking every roofing system behaves the very same way. There is likewise the problem of home design. In Tracy, you will certainly find a mix of tile roofings, make-up shingle roofing systems, newer subdivisions, older homes with electric solution restrictions, and residential or commercial properties where color patterns are not obvious till a person jumps on website. A company with real local experience will recognize how to work around these conditions without treating them as pricey shocks halfway through the project. Utility regulations matter also. California house owners are running in a landscape where bill savings depend not just on how many kilowatt-hours a system creates, however when it creates them and how household intake associate utility pricing. That is one factor many homeowners now listen to battery storage discussed much earlier in the sales procedure than they did a couple of years earlier. A great installer needs to be able to clarify whether storage space fits your use pattern, not just provide it as an automatic upsell. The ideal solar installer is seldom the most affordable quote Price issues, and any individual that states or else is not being truthful. Yet the lowest proposal commonly hides one of three issues: under-sized systems, lower-tier devices, or weak post-install support. I have actually seen proposals where the panel count looked commendable until you compared estimated yearly manufacturing to the home's actual use. The client believed they were buying power independence and ended up countering much much less than expected. The stronger installers tend to be clear about trade-offs. They will tell you, for instance, that an extra efficient panel may aid if roof room is tight, but may not be worth the costs on a broad, unshaded roofing system. They will explain when a central inverter makes sense, and when microinverters or power optimizers are much better as a result of color, alignment modifications, or keeping an eye on choices. That sort of discussion is a good sign. It shows the company is making a system, not just marketing a package. A useful quote must show system dimension in kilowatts, estimated yearly production in kilowatt-hours, equipment brands and model lines, mounting kind, guarantee details, anticipated timeline, and a clear failure of complete cost. If you can not compare propositions line by line, the pricing estimate process is currently failing you. Start with the roofing system, not the brochure Many solar jobs fall short quietly at the roof phase. The sales presentation concentrates on savings, while the real installation relies on whether the roofing is suitable for 20 plus years of service. If your roof covering is nearing the end of its life, solar should not take place initial unless you are prepared to pay to get rid of and re-install it later. In Tracy, floor tile roof coverings and tile roofs are both usual, and each comes with its own installation considerations. Ceramic tile roofs can definitely sustain solar, however the installer needs to know how to place appropriately, prevent unnecessary breakage, and maintain waterproofing stability. Shingle roof coverings are typically much more uncomplicated, but roofing age still matters. An excellent specialist will state so clearly, also if it risks delaying the sale. This is just one of those areas where experience shows. Proficient installers do not speak about roof as a second thought. They ask inquiries about age, repair services, and prior leaks. If there is any unpredictability, they generate a roofer or advise attending to the roof covering initially. That might really feel troublesome, but it is far much better than discovering 5 years later that a roofing concern has become a solar issue and neither contractor wants to take responsibility. Understanding the quote, not just the regular monthly payment One of the most convenient ways to get averted throughout a solar purchase is to focus just on the payment. That is specifically true when a quote is framed as "lower than your energy costs." It sounds engaging, however it can obscure the genuine math. A home owner in Tracy could obtain two proposals with comparable month-to-month payments, yet one consists of a bigger system, much better tracking, and more powerful guarantee insurance coverage. Another may extend the loan term, hide dealer costs in the funding, or assume more costs offset than the system is likely to deliver. This is why the total mounted price, financing structure, interest rate, and production approximate all should have scrutiny. If you plan to remain in the home for a long period of time and can pay cash, that commonly provides the cleanest economics. If you like financing, check out the principal, the loan term, and whether a reduced price comes with considerable in advance fees baked right into the agreement. If a lease or power acquisition contract is on the table, ask how transfer works if you sell your house, just how annual escalators affect your long-term repayment, and what options exist at the end of the term. There is no globally appropriate selection, yet there are options that fit particular houses better than others. Equipment quality has to do with fit, not reputation alone Homeowners typically obtain pulled right into brand name contrasts without enough context. Yes, panel and inverter makers issue. A stable firm with a strong guarantee record and reputable assistance is worth focusing on. But one of the most costly panel is not immediately the very best choice for every home. If your roof has wide, unobstructed airplanes with outstanding sun exposure, you might not need the highest possible effectiveness module on the market. If your roofing system has numerous elements, recurring color, or you value panel-level tracking, microinverters or optimizers may provide practical benefits. If backup power issues throughout blackouts, battery style and critical lots preparation enter into the conversation. A careful installer will describe not simply what they offer, however why it suits your home. That may consist of compromises like these: premium panels can help make best use of outcome on restricted roof room, while mid-tier panels may use far better worth on larger roof coverings; microinverters can streamline tracking and reduce some shading losses, while string inverter systems may cost less in simple formats; batteries include resilience and can improve time-based power use, yet they also add substantial price and need realistic expectations regarding what they can power. Batteries in Tracy, when they make good sense and when they do not Battery storage is entitled to a mindful, non-ideological discussion. Some property owners want backup power throughout interruptions. Others are more concentrated on changing use far from pricey energy durations. Some simply want the cleanest feasible power profile for your home. Those are all valid motivations, but batteries are not low-cost, and they are not one size fits all. For a household that functions from home, stores chilled medication, or can not tolerate downtime for net and vital circuits, a battery can offer real comfort. For a property owner who mostly wants the fastest repayment and hardly ever experiences purposeful outages, the numbers may be harder to validate. The right installer must be comfortable claiming both things, depending on the situation. If a battery is recommended, ask what loads it will sustain, for how much time under common use, whether entire home backup is sensible or only partial back-up, and how the battery integrates with the solar system.
